Actionable Steps
- Clarify Your New Purpose
Take some time to articulate your goals and the version of yourself you want to present. Ask yourself:- What values do I want to embody?
- How do I want people to feel when they interact with me?
- What is the message I want to convey through my actions, words, and presence?
- Audit Your Current Image
Take a hard look at your social media, wardrobe, professional materials, and even your daily habits. Are they aligned with where you’re headed? If not, it’s time for a refresh. - Update Your Look
Your style speaks volumes before you say a word. Invest in a wardrobe that reflects your new purpose. Whether it’s polished and professional, creative and bold, or serene and approachable, your clothing should amplify your confidence and authenticity. - Revamp Your Digital Presence
- Social Media: Update your profiles, bios, and photos to match your new direction. Archive or delete posts that no longer fit.
- LinkedIn & Resume: Highlight skills, experiences, and goals that align with your purpose.
- Personal Website: If applicable, build or redesign a site that tells your story and showcases your brand.
- Practice Your Messaging
Be prepared to explain your transformation. When someone asks about your new direction, confidently share your story. Remember, you don’t owe anyone an apology for growing into the person God has called you to be. - Surround Yourself with Support
Rebranding isn’t easy, and it’s natural to encounter resistance. Find a tribe of people who celebrate your growth and align with your vision. Their encouragement can keep you focused and motivated. - Live It Daily
Rebranding is more than aesthetics—it’s a mindset. Show up each day with the intention to embody your new purpose through your actions, words, and decisions.
